This modern, well-ventilated Korean barbecue spot offers a nice and relaxed atmosphere with attentive service that goes out of its way to accommodate gluten-free needs, ensuring a clean and comfortable dining experience for those with dietary restrictions.

Good to know

1

Almost half of their meats can be ordered without marinades, most of which contain gluten.

2

Expect longer wait times as cooking is done at your table.

3

Parking is available, but check for any fees or validations.
